Understanding uPVC Doors and Windows: The Optimal Choice for Modern Homes

uPVC (unplasticized polyvinyl chloride) doors and windows have ended up being significantly popular in both residential and business properties due to their various advantages. As a versatile product, uPVC offers energy efficiency, durability, security, and low maintenance requirements. This short article aims to offer an extensive understanding of uPVC windows and doors, why they are a preferred choice, and crucial considerations for homeowners.

What is uPVC?

uPVC is a stiff form of polyvinyl chloride (PVC) that has ended up being a basic material in the building and construction market. It is often utilized in window frames, doors, and other elements due to its capability to withstand varying weather while maintaining structural stability.

Advantages of uPVC Doors and Windows

uPVC doors and windows bring a wide range of advantages, making them a favored choice for modern architecture. A few of the major advantages consist of:

  1. Energy Efficiency: uPVC has outstanding insulation homes. It helps to keep continuous temperature levels inside homes, lowering the requirement for heating and cooling systems, which can result in decreased energy costs.

  2. Resilience: uPVC is resistant to rot, rust, and fading, making it a perfect option for varying climates. This durability indicates fewer replacements and repairs in time.

  3. Security: uPVC doors and windows can be made with multi-point locking systems, making them more safe and secure than standard wood choices.

  4. Low Maintenance: Unlike wood, uPVC does not need regular painting or varnishing. A basic wipe-down with soap and water suffices to keep it looking new.

  5. Cost-efficient: Although the initial cost might be greater than some other products, the durability, energy savings, and lowered upkeep expenses make uPVC a cost-effective choice with time.

Types of uPVC Doors and Windows

There are a number of styles and designs of uPVC doors and windows tailored to satisfy different visual and practical requirements. Below is a short overview of typical types:

Types of uPVC Doors:

  • uPVC Sliding Doors: Ideal for locations with limited area, these doors move together with a track and offer a streamlined, contemporary appearance.
  • uPVC French Doors: These double doors open outwards or inwards, providing a traditional appearance and enabling large openings.
  • uPVC Bi-Fold Doors: These versatile doors fold to the side, creating an open space that seamlessly connects the inside and outdoors.
  • uPVC Entrance Doors: Sturdy and safe, these doors work as the main entry points into homes, readily available in a range of styles and colors.

Kinds of uPVC Windows:

  • uPVC Casement Windows: These windows are hinged at the side and open external, offering outstanding ventilation and are popular for contemporary homes.
  • uPVC Sash Windows: Combining conventional visual appeals with contemporary innovation, these sliding windows are ideal for homes seeking to maintain their heritage beauty.
  • uPVC Tilt and Turn Windows: Highly versatile and suited for numerous applications, these windows can tilt inwards for ventilation or fully turn inward for easy cleaning.
  • uPVC Bay Windows: Adding character to homes, bay windows protrude from the wall, permitting breathtaking views and increased natural light.

Elements to Consider When Choosing uPVC Doors and Windows

Selecting the right uPVC doors and windows needs mindful consideration of a number of aspects. Homeowners should assess:

  1. Style and Design: Consider the architectural design of the home and choose uPVC designs that complement its aesthetic appeals.

  2. Color and Finish: uPVC windows and doors are offered in a wide variety of colors and finishes, improving the general appearance. Choices typically include wood-like finishes that keep the standard look with modern material benefits.

  3. Energy Ratings: Look for windows with great energy rankings to guarantee they fulfill performance standards and contribute to reduce energy costs.

  4. Fittings and Locks: Choosing premium fittings and locks is vital for security. Ensure that any uPVC door or window system integrates robust security steps.

  5. Warranties and Guarantees: Reputable manufacturers provide service warranties that cover defects and efficiency. This can offer assurance about the longevity of the product.

Frequently asked questions About uPVC Doors and Windows

1. Are uPVC windows and doors environmentally friendly?While uPVC is an artificial product, many producers recycle it. uPVC likewise adds to energy cost savings, reducing carbon footprints in homes.

2. Can uPVC windows and doors endure severe weather condition?Yes, uPVC is highly resistant to severe climate condition, including high winds, rain, and heat.

3. What is the life expectancy of uPVC windows and doors?Top quality uPVC doors and windows can last for 20 years or more with appropriate maintenance.

4. Do uPVC doors and windows need expert setup?It is highly suggested to have uPVC windows and doors installed by experts to guarantee appropriate sealing and fit.

5. How can I clean up uPVC doors and windows?A basic mixture of warm soapy water and a soft fabric is enough for routine cleaning, guaranteeing no harsh chemicals harm the frame.
